Publisher's summary

Second book in the Friend-Zoned series

Asher "Ghost" Collins and Natalie Kovac shared a passionate night together. One neither of them can forget. Why is it so hard for them to be around each other? With no hope of the two getting along, they decide to go their separate ways. And somehow end up closer than they've ever been. Will friendship ever be enough for the pair?

Note: This book contains uncomfortable situations, including domestic violence.

Better than the first

Love thy neighbor is the second book in the friend zone series but could be read as a stand-alone. Honestly, I wish I would have skipped the first book and went straight into this one. Ghost\Asher and Nat were more interesting to me than the previous couple. The dialogue was better but still hilarious. There is a fair amount of angst and sexual tension. I fell in love Asher; it was nice seeing his character come out of his shell, even though he screws up. The only thing that bothered me was the ending. It felt a bit rushed and not thought out.

Douglas Berger was great. Eleanor Gwyn was.... more tolerable than before but I'm still not a fan. I kind of wished they would have gotten another female narrator.
